QUIZ-A-THON PYTHON LEVEL 2

QUIZ-A-THON PYTHON LEVEL 2

1st Grade

15 Qs

quiz-placeholder

Similar activities

numbers

numbers

1st Grade

15 Qs

пайтон 73-84

пайтон 73-84

1st - 5th Grade

13 Qs

tin học 10 đúng sai

tin học 10 đúng sai

1st - 5th Grade

16 Qs

determinan matriks

determinan matriks

1st Grade

20 Qs

Tebak Suku Kata

Tebak Suku Kata

1st Grade

10 Qs

Granada College 4ESO HSK3

Granada College 4ESO HSK3

1st Grade

20 Qs

Fun with Math for Grade 1

Fun with Math for Grade 1

1st Grade

11 Qs

kls 7

kls 7

1st Grade

16 Qs

QUIZ-A-THON PYTHON LEVEL 2

QUIZ-A-THON PYTHON LEVEL 2

Assessment

Quiz

Others

1st Grade

Hard

Created by

Kaustubh Pandey

Used 1+ times

FREE Resource

15 questions

Show all answers

1.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following statements about Python is incorrect?

Python is an interpreted language.

Python code requires compilation before execution.

Python supports both object-oriented and procedural programming.

Python has automatic memory management.

2.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What is the primary difference between lists and tuples in Python?

Lists are mutable, whereas tuples are immutable.

Lists can store mixed data types, but tuples cannot.

Tuples are faster to iterate than lists.

Lists are immutable, whereas tuples are mutable.

3.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What does PEP stand for in Python?

Python Exception Protocol

Python Error Procedure

Python Enhancement Proposal

Program Execution Policy

4.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following data types can be used as dictionary keys in Python?

Lists

Tuples

Sets

Dictionaries

5.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

Which of the following statements about Python functions is true?

Functions can have multiple return statements.

Functions must always include a return statement.

Functions can return only one value.

A function definition must start with the keyword def.

6.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What will be the output of the following code? x = [1, 2, 3] y = x[:] y.append(4) print(x)

[1, 2, 3]

[1, 2, 3, 4]

None

[4]

7.

MULTIPLE CHOICE QUESTION

30 sec • 1 pt

What will the following code output? def func(x=[]): x.append(1) return x print(func()) print(func())

[1] and [1]

[1] and [1, 1]

[1] and [2]

Error

Create a free account and access millions of resources

Create resources
Host any resource
Get auto-graded reports
or continue with
Microsoft
Apple
Others
By signing up, you agree to our Terms of Service & Privacy Policy
Already have an account?